Job Description

The EDSB Group of Companies are national providers of Fire & Security, Electrical, Mechanical and Building Services. From Design and Specification through to Installation and Maintenance, our focus is to deliver compliance, alongside an unbeatable level of service.

StudySmarter Expert Advice 🤫

We think this is how you could land Design & Estimating Manager

✨Tip Number 1

Familiarise yourself with the latest industry standards and regulations, such as BS5839 and BS EN50131. This knowledge will not only help you in interviews but also demonstrate your commitment to compliance and quality in design.

✨Tip Number 2

Showcase your leadership skills by preparing examples of how you've successfully managed teams in the past. Be ready to discuss specific situations where you mentored team members or improved processes, as this is crucial for the Design & Estimating Manager role.

✨Tip Number 3

Network with professionals in the fire and security industry. Attend relevant events or join online forums to connect with others in the field. This can provide valuable insights and potentially lead to referrals for the position.

✨Tip Number 4

Prepare to discuss your experience with design software like AutoCAD and any integration platforms you’ve worked with. Being able to articulate your technical skills and how they apply to the role will set you apart from other candidates.
